Formal Genetics of Humans: Multifactorial Inheritance and Common Diseases,th many environmental factors. In this chapter the historical concepts of quantitative genetics, including additive variance and heritability, will be developed to underscore how important it is to understand that the root of the problem is to explain how genes contribute to the variance in a trait.
